Preserving Cultural Heritage
Cultural preservation is a crucial aspect of these workshops. By participating in traditional crafts, families contribute to the continuation of cultural practices that might otherwise fade away. Initiatives like A Vida Portuguesa and Portuguese Soul are dedicated to promoting and preserving Portuguese heritage through traditional products and crafts. These efforts ensure that future generations can appreciate and engage with the country’s rich cultural history.

Engaging with Traditional Crafts
Engaging with traditional crafts is a fantastic way for families to spend quality time together while learning valuable skills. Here are some of the most engaging workshops and activities available in Lisbon:
- Tile Painting Workshops: These workshops, such as the one offered by Lisbon Affair, allow participants to create their own unique tiles using traditional techniques. This is a great way to explore Portuguese tile art, known as azulejos, which is a significant part of the country’s cultural identity.
- Embroidery and Needlework: Workshops like those at Retrosaria offer a variety of embroidery techniques, including Castelo Branco Embroidery and Kantha embroidery. These sessions provide a chance to learn intricate stitching methods and create beautiful, handmade pieces.
- Block Printing and Pattern Design: For those interested in textiles and design, workshops focusing on block printing and pattern design, such as the one led by Arounna Khounnoraj, offer a unique opportunity to explore the world of Portuguese tiles and patterns.
